jerk:

1. To masturbate . See masturbation-male for synonyms.

2. Insulting term for a foolish or despicable person. ' You jerk! '
-- ' Blankety-blank ham-strung hunk of jerky beef ' From Texas (1941)
-- ' Joe the Jerk ' From the movie Roxie Hart (1942)
-- ' Jerk-o ' From Stalag 17 (1953)
-- ' Gold-bricking jerk ' From Onion Head (1958)
-- ' Slobby, fat-ass , red-eyed jerk ' From There's a Girl in my Soup (1970)
-- ' Knee-jerk liberal ' From Speechless (1994)
-- ' Jerk face ' From Hocus Pocus (1993)
-- ' Jerk-off ' From The Last Boyscout (1991) and The Big Red One (1980)
-- ' Jerk wad ' From Kicking and Screaming (1995)
-- ' Jerky ' From The Jerky Boys (1994).
